[00:00] Hi! I’m Hazel, and this is a guide to The Coiled  Altar fight in The Venomous Abyss on Normal   and Heroic difficulty. This is a big fight with  three phases and an intermission, so buckle up. [00:12] In Phase one, Axegrinder chucks  spinning axes, don’t get lawnmowed.  Venomfang poisons a few players, cleanse it  if you can and heal through it if you can’t. and we need to gather them up. You  can Run into an orb to pick it up,   [00:27] and it’ll drop back onto the ground five seconds  later. Collect those up into a few little piles. To clear them, we need our tanks. Zul’jan will aim  the Sever frontal cone at his target, which stacks   [00:39] a debuff and destroys venoms. Our tanks want  to movethe boss around and clear orbs with that   cone. This is much easier if the raid has done  well at piling up orbs. Tank swap between cones. [00:52] Guillotine is a group soak followed by a massive  AOE. The target needs to place it on an edge,   everyone gets in, then everyone gets  the heck out of there before the floor   erupts. Group sprints like roars  or lock gates are really nice here. [01:06] Fangs of the Coiled Altar does raid  damage and fills up the floor from   these fountains on the side. Get  to the middle where it’s safe. When Zul’jan dies, we enter phase  two. Dreadmarch will mind control players  and make them march towards the edge.   We need to DPS off their absorb shield  to break their MC before they jump. c [01:33] When the MC is broken, a ghost will  spawn that fixates players. They   will walk towards you unless you face  them, which stops them in their tracks.   and then face them to pause them in place. You  cannot DPS these, so you're just stacking them up. [01:51] Our tank has a frontal cone again, this one  called Soul Sever. They want to aim that at the   ghost pile to delete them. After the tank takes  a cone, they spawn three soul fragments that they   need to collect before they expire. And like  before, we want to tank swap after every cone. [02:07] Gloombomb marks a few players with AOES,  they need to run out of the group with that.   After those go off, the targets will also need  to collect their soul pieces, just like the tanks   did. Failing to get your soul back in time will  kill you, so pick em up before you head back in. [02:20] At 100 energy, the boss gets a big absorb shield  and starts casting a raid wipe. We need to DPS off   the shield and kick the cast, while doing plenty  of raid healing and dodging stuff on the ground. When Malacrass dies, there is a knockback,  so mind the edge.
